Global Test and Burn-in Socket Market Definition
The test and burn-in socket market covers the design, manufacturing, and supply of precision sockets used to electrically interface semiconductor devices with test handlers and burn-in systems during verification and reliability screening. Products include test sockets and burn-in sockets engineered for repeated insertions, controlled contact force, signal performance, and thermal tolerance across wafer, package, and final test stages.
The market serves semiconductor manufacturers, OSAT providers, and IDMs, with usage linked to device categories such as logic, memory, power, and advanced packaging. Revenue is generated through standard and custom socket programs, ongoing replacement cycles, and configuration support matched to tester platforms and production ramps.
Global Test and Burn-in Socket Market Drivers
The market drivers for the test and burn-in socket market can be influenced by various factors. These may include:
Semiconductor Device Complexity Across Advanced Nodes and Packaging Formats
High semiconductor device complexity across advanced nodes and heterogeneous packaging formats is driving sustained demand for precision test and burn-in sockets across multiple test stages. In its October 2022 export controls notice, the U.S. Bureau of Industry and Security (BIS) stated that contemporary AI and HPC circuits can use the most sophisticated manufacturing nodes (sub-10nm) and have up to 100 billion transistors. Signal integrity, thermal stability, and mechanical tolerance requirements are tightened as pin counts rise and form factors diversify across logic, memory, and power devices. Socket designs incorporate advanced materials and contact structures as tighter electrical margins are enforced during high-speed and high-temperature testing cycles.
Semiconductor Production Volumes Across Automotive, Data Center, and Consumer Electronics Segments
Growing semiconductor production volumes across automotive, data center, and consumer electronics segments are expanding the installed base of test handlers and burn-in systems requiring compatible socket solutions. According to the SEMI World Fab Forecast (2024), investments in new fabs are expected to propel global semiconductor capacity to a record high of 33.7 million wafers per month (200mm equivalent) in 2026. Higher wafer starts and package output levels are increasing socket consumption through recurring replacement cycles and parallel test configurations.

Global Test and Burn-in Socket Market Restraints
Several factors act as restraints or challenges for the test and burn-in socket market. These may include:
Customization Intensity and Design Dependency on Device-Specific Configurations
High customization intensity and design dependency on device-specific configurations restrain market scalability, as socket architectures are required to align precisely with package outlines, pin layouts, and thermal profiles across diverse semiconductor devices. Engineering resources remain heavily allocated toward bespoke socket programs rather than standardized designs. Development lead times are extended as validation cycles are repeated for each new device introduction. Procurement flexibility remains constrained as reuse across product generations stays limited.
Elevated Material and Fabrication Cost Structures for High-Performance Sockets
Elevated material and fabrication cost structures for high-performance sockets are pressuring pricing acceptance across cost-sensitive semiconductor testing operations. Advanced alloys, high-temperature polymers, and precision contact elements raise per-unit manufacturing expenses. Margin sensitivity is increasing among OSAT providers operating under fixed test service pricing models.
Short Replacement Cycles Driven by Mechanical Wear and Thermal Stress
Short replacement cycles driven by mechanical wear and thermal stress hamper long-term cost efficiency across high-volume test environments. Repeated insertions and prolonged exposure to elevated temperatures accelerate contact degradation and alignment drift. Maintenance downtime is increasing as sockets require frequent inspection and replacement. Inventory planning complexity is rising due to unpredictable failure timing. Total ownership cost remains elevated despite stable unit pricing.
Limited Standardization Across Test Platforms and Handler Interfaces
Limited standardization across test platforms and handler interfaces restricts interoperability and slows deployment across multi-vendor testing ecosystems. Socket compatibility requirements vary widely across tester brands, package families, and throughput targets. Qualification efforts are increasing as multiple socket variants are required for similar device categories.
Global Test and Burn-in Socket Market Opportunities
The landscape of opportunities within the test and burn-in socket market is driven by several growth-oriented factors and shifting global demands. These may include:
Expansion of Advanced Packaging and Chiplet Architectures
Expansion of advanced packaging and chiplet architectures is opening new addressable demand, as testing workflows are restructured around heterogeneous integration and multi-die interconnect validation across pre-assembly and post-assembly stages. Socket configurations require higher electrical isolation, tighter mechanical tolerances, and modular layouts aligned with complex package geometries. Qualification intensity is increasing as partial die testing and known-good-die strategies are adopted across performance-sensitive applications.
Rising Deployment of Burn-In Screening in Automotive and Power Electronics
Rising deployment of burn-in screening in automotive and power electronics is creating incremental demand, as long-life operating profiles and zero-defect expectations are enforced across qualification pipelines. Extended stress testing protocols require sockets capable of sustained high-temperature exposure and prolonged electrical load cycling. Product differentiation is strengthened around material endurance and contact stability under harsh operating conditions.
Growth in Regional Semiconductor Testing Capacity Outside Traditional Hubs
Growth in regional semiconductor testing capacity outside traditional hubs is generating new procurement opportunities, as localized assembly and test investments are prioritized across multiple geographies. New facilities require fresh socket installations aligned with localized tester ecosystems and device portfolios. Supplier onboarding processes favor flexible vendors capable of supporting regional customization and shorter delivery timelines. Market penetration is improved through proximity-driven engagement with emerging OSAT and IDM facilities.
Adoption of Predictive Maintenance and Socket Health Monitoring Solutions
Adoption of predictive maintenance and socket health monitoring solutions creates value-added opportunities, as downtime reduction and yield protection receive higher operational focus. Embedded sensing and usage-tracking features are incorporated into socket designs to support condition-based replacement planning. Data-driven maintenance models influence purchasing decisions toward higher-specification socket platforms.
